Immobiliser Cost: Rates & Setup Fees
Figuring out the overall Vehicle Immobiliser expense involves more than just the device itself. While the Immobiliser module typically ranges between £150 and £350, fitting is a significant factor. Professional setup charges usually lie between £150 and £300, reflecting the sophistication of the programming and integration with your automobile's existing technology. Some vendors might present a deal that includes both the device and setup, potentially decreasing the overall expense, but be sure to evaluate what's included. It's also essential to receive multiple proposals to ensure you’re receiving the best value for your investment.
